Over the weekend, I took my girls (twin 2 year olds) to The Maize in the City for some fall family fun and, of course, to pick out our pumpkins. The Maizie in the City was refreshingly low-key, authentically country, and less crowded than other fall festivals I have been to that were over produced and very crowded.

The site includes the Crazed Corn Maze, a mini maze, a pumpkin field, hayrides, pony rides and a petting zoo, and a jumping castle and air slide, among other attractions for the whole family. The Crazed Corn Maze is a 20-acre maze that is fun for all ages. While visitors navigate their way through the cornfield, they are invited to engage in the one-of-a-kind smart phone trivia game. Choose a category or enter unique questions; each correct answer provides directions to next check point. The mini maze is a smaller maze perfect for young children. With paper checkpoints, children will collect hole punches as they navigate through the maze.

Started in 2001, and located just 15 minutes from downtown Denver, Maize in the City offers hours of daytime activities to families and others seeking fall attractions.
